WebApr 8, 2024 · Cirencester Roman Amphitheatre is located just west of Cirencester, next to the city’s bypass on the A429. Free parking is available in the car park at the east end of Cotswold Avenue. The nearest train station is Kemble, 4 miles away, from which the 882 bus service stops at The Forum in Cirencester, a 10-minute walk away.

WebOn the outskirts of the Cotswold town of Cirencester are the massive earthwork remains of one of the largest Roman amphitheatres in Britain. It was built in the early 2nd century, when the Roman city of Corinium (now Cirencester) was second only to London in size and importance, with a population of over 10,000. Web28 October 2024.
